Amazon Reports AI Jailbreaks to Commerce Department

Amazon has reportedly informed the U.S. Department of Commerce about instances of "jailbreaking" related to AI models. This action, detailed in The Wall Street Journal, appears to be a move by Amazon to potentially hinder a competitor, Anthropic. AI

IMPACT This action could influence regulatory scrutiny of AI safety practices and potentially impact competitive dynamics in the AI market.
